Before a decision becomes a decision, it lives as a feeling in the field. The Quantum chamber is the practice of perceiving rather than solving — of letting the situation reveal its own shape before the mind imposes one.

Contemplatives have long described this as the space between two thoughts. Modern attention research describes a similar opening: a brief, defocused window in which the brain integrates more of the available signal. In both descriptions, the doorway is the same: silence, and a willingness to wait.

For founders and stewards of complexity, this chamber is the difference between reaction and response. It is the walk without the phone before a hard call. It is the trust in the first quiet impulse before the second loud rationale. It is, finally, the discipline of letting the question become more interesting than the answer.
